    Q:
    Why should you avoid using a jack under certain components for the 2000 Chevrolet Express 3500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    It could bend the oil pan against the oil pump screen, potentially damaging the oil pickup unit.
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ist

    Q:
    What should be done after securing the mount to the frame for the 2001 GMC Savana 3500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Lower the engine and install the through-bolt and nut, tightening them to 95 Nm (70 ft. lbs.).
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ist

    Q:
    How should the engine be lifted for the 2000 GMC Savana 3500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Use a jack on the square tab at the rear of the engine block, avoiding the oil pan, sheet metal, or crankshaft pulley to prevent damage.
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ist

    Q:
    What should be done after installing the heat shield for the 2001 GMC Savana 1500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    Install the engine mount engine bracket and bolts, tightening them to 54 Nm (40 ft. lbs.).
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ist
    See expert answers on similar Engine Mount
    Q:
    What is the first step in the installation process for the 2001 GMC Savana 1500? Posted by Customer
    A:
    First install the heat shield and bolts, tightening them to 6 Nm (53 inch lbs.).
    Posted by ChevyPartsGiant Specialist
